This is a sample letter that I would send out to all incoming freshman in August before school started. Usually I would have the JH secretary include it in the back to school letter that the district would mail out. That way I didn't have to pay for postage and the majority parents read through that information thoroughly. It might also be a good idea before school gets out to give every 8th grader (or in your case 7th grader) the summer calendar of events that you would typically give to your membership and encourage them to attend some of the activities as a way to get involved early.
Here's what I use - I just update it every year. Some years our chapter president is on the ball and gets one written to go along with it.
I also do SAE visits in the summer when I know who's signed up for Ag Ed I. I "stole" a handbook idea from Laurel-Concord (somewhere here on CoP) and re-wrote it for our program here. Parents get that, and the student gets a copy of the POA during the SAE visit. That way students and parents know what's going on before the FFA year really starts.
